Overview This is an exciting opportunity to contribute to the Dietetic service across the Borough of Waltham Forest while working within the Nutrition & Dietetic team. The post holder will be able to consolidate and gain wider experience in a range of services including nutrition support, diabetes, health promotion and also mentor students within NELFT. Newly qualified Dietitians will be fully supported via individual supervision sessions, adult team meetings and the NELFT preceptorship programme which lasts between 9 -12 months. Responsibilities Provide high standard nutrition and dietetic assessments. Develop individual treatment programmes. Maintain timely and accurate health information notes. Review and produce care pathways, literature and make presentations to different audiences. Contribute to departmental activities such as audits, maintenance of the online resource hub and research to further own and team clinical practice. Mentor students within NELFT. Probationary Period This post will be subject to a probationary period. Internal applicants are exempt from the probationary period (unless you are an internal applicant currently part way through a probationary period or currently a bank member of staff). Starting with NELFT NELFT place a great deal of importance on new starters being properly welcomed and inducted into the Trust. All new starters will join the Trust on the first Monday of each month and will undertake a comprehensive induction of up to two weeks which will include mandatory training, systems training and the allocation of equipment. As part of the process new starters will have the opportunity to also meet the executive team, senior managers and attend a number of drop‑in sessions focusing on engagement, health and wellbeing and key processes. The induction will be partly held at our head office in Rainham, Essex. Qualifications and Experience HCPC registration. Recognised Dietetics degree qualification or equivalent. Clinical knowledge & experience across a variety of disease states and dietetic therapies. Effective organisational skills – to be able to prioritise and manage own workload within time and financial constraints.
